What is one of the major operational benefits of using phased array over conventional ultrasonics?

One of the major operational benefits of using phased array over conventional ultrasonics is the increased speed and accuracy of inspections. Phased array technology allows for the simultaneous inspection of multiple areas by electronically controlling the beam angles and focusing. This capability significantly reduces the time needed for inspections, as it eliminates the need for physically moving the transducer across the surface in many cases.

Additionally, the ability to dynamically focus and steer the sound beam provides more precise control over the area being inspected, which enhances defect detection and sizing accuracy. This combination of speed and precision makes phased array a preferred choice in many industrial applications where timely and reliable results are essential, such as in weld inspections or the examination of complex geometries.
